About Amberton University
Amberton University — private non-profit university. It is located in Garland, United States. It is a modern higher education institution, established in 1971.

Amberton University tuition fees
At Amberton University, the academic calendar is divided into two semesters. However, tuition fees are calculated per year. The cost of study at Amberton University is the same for locals and foreigners — from 7,498 USD per year.
